What You Need Before Wrapping a Sofa

Gathering the correct furniture storage supplies beforehand ensures your sofa remains immaculate and undamaged throughout its time in storage.

Investing in professional-grade tools prevents common storage hazards like tearing, scratching, or structural bending.

Below is the essential checklist of materials you must prepare before beginning the wrapping process:

MaterialPurpose
Moving blanketsProvide thick padding and scratch protection for the upholstery
Stretch wrapSecure the moving blankets firmly in place without sticking to fabric
Sofa protection coverOffers a breathable outer barrier against dust, pests, and moisture
TapeFixes loose blanket edges and secures outer wrapping layers
Plastic corner protectorsPrevent structural damage and tearing on sharp sofa corners

It is absolutely vital to remember that you should never use standard plastic wrap directly on a fabric or leather sofa for long-term sealing.

Direct plastic contact suffocates the material, traps condensation, and causes rapid mold development or fabric degradation.

Always ensure a breathable layer, such as a moving blanket or specialized sofa protection cover, stands between the furniture surface and the outer plastic wrap.

How to Wrap a Sofa for Storage Step by Step

Executing a systematic, four-step wrapping method is the most effective way to guarantee complete couch protection during relocation or long-term storage.

Following these sequential steps prevents structural stress and material decay.

Step 1: Clean and Dry the Sofa

Clean and Dry the Sofa

You must meticulously clean and dry the entire sofa surface before applying any protective wrapping because trapped moisture causes severe mold risks.

Begin by vacuuming all dust, pet hair, and debris from the cushions and crevices.

Use a specialized fabric or leather cleaner to remove any existing stains, and then allow the sofa to air out completely for at least 24 to 48 hours.

Any residual dampness will become sealed inside the wrap, creating an ideal breeding ground for fungi and foul odors.

Step 2: Remove Cushions and Detachable Parts

Remove Cushions and Detachable Parts

Detaching all removable components minimizes the risk of structural tearing and optimizes storage space.

Take off all loose seat and back cushions, wrap them individually in breathable covers, and set them aside.

If your furniture is a sectional sofa or a modular office sofa, disassemble the individual sections carefully.

Unscrew the legs and any wooden accents, then place all small screws, washers, and dowels into a labeled plastic bag and tape it securely to the frame so nothing gets lost.

Step 3: Protect the Sofa with Moving Blankets

Protect the Sofa with Moving Blankets

Applying thick moving blankets directly onto the sofa body serves as the primary shield against physical impact and pressure marks.

Drape the blankets evenly over the entire frame, ensuring that every corner, armrest, and backrest is fully covered.

The correct order of layers must always be: sofa surface first, followed by the moving blanket, and finally the stretch wrap.

This ensures the soft fabric of the blanket cushions the sofa against external friction and prevents scratches from adjacent items.

Step 4: Secure the Wrapping Properly

Secure the Wrapping Properly

Using stretch wrap to tightly bind the protective blankets keeps the insulation secure without trapping harmful elements.

Wind the plastic stretch wrap firmly around the blanket-covered sofa, starting from the base and working your way upward.

The stretch wrap should hold the protection layers together securely, but it must never tightly seal moisture inside.

Leave small gaps at the bottom or top for ventilation, allowing the sofa to breathe while remaining shielded from dust.

How to Store a Wrapped Sofa Properly

Maintaining a controlled environment and utilizing strategic placement techniques are critical factors for long-term sofa storage success.

Even the most perfectly wrapped couch can suffer damage if left in an unsuitable storage unit.

To achieve maximum furniture damage prevention, choosing a climate-controlled storage unit is highly recommended for any timeline exceeding three months.

Standard storage units experience extreme temperature fluctuations and high humidity, which can warp wood and degrade fabric.

If you are preparing for long-term sofa storage spanning 6 months or over a year, advanced moisture-control measures—such as placing silica gel packets inside the unit—are necessary to prevent mold on furniture.

Furthermore, how you position the couch inside the storage facility directly impacts its structural longevity:

  • Keep the sofa off concrete floors: Use wooden pallets or thick cardboard sheets to elevate the sofa, preventing ground moisture from seeping upward.

  • Leave space from walls: Position the sofa at least several inches away from unit walls to promote optimal airflow.

  • Avoid heavy stacking: Never place heavy boxes or sharp items on top of a stored sofa, as this causes permanent cushion indentation and frame warping.

Special Tips for Storing Office Sofas

Managing commercial furniture storage requires a more rigorous, documented approach to safeguard valuable business assets during company transitions.

Office environments utilize diverse configurations, including reception sofas, lobby seating, and modular office sofas, which demand specialized care.

Before initiating office relocation or corporate storage, you must document and label every single furniture piece to streamline the reassembly process.

Take clear, high-resolution photos of the sofas from multiple angles to record their pre-storage condition.

Label each section of a modular office sofa with color-coded tags indicating its specific department or room placement.

Additionally, record precise dimensions of the wrapped sofas to optimize space planning within the moving truck and the storage warehouse.

Protecting high-traffic commercial seating during office renovation reduces overall corporate loss.

Pay extra attention to reinforcing plastic corner protectors on heavy leather or chrome-framed executive sofas.

Common Mistakes When Wrapping a Sofa for Storage

Avoiding frequent furniture wrapping errors saves significant time and prevents costly replacement expenses down the road.

Many individuals compromise their upholstery by taking shortcuts during the packing phase.

  • Mistake 1: Wrapping a wet sofa. Sealing a couch that hasn’t fully dried after cleaning triggers rapid mold and mildew growth within days.

  • Mistake 2: Using plastic only without padding. Applying stretch wrap directly to leather or delicate fabric traps heat and causes the materials to stick, peel, or rot.

  • Mistake 3: Sealing fabric completely. Eliminating all airflow prevents natural respiration, resulting in stale, musty odors that are nearly impossible to remove.

  • Mistake 4: Putting the sofa directly on the floor. Placing furniture on bare concrete exposes it to rising dampness and insect infestations.

  • Mistake 5: Ignoring storage humidity. Choosing an unventilated, humid storage location neutralizes your wrapping efforts and accelerates material decay.
